## Returned Demo Units — Receiving at Brindlewood

When the Vextra demo kits come back from trade shows, they arrive in grey totes marked "DEMO RETURN." Don't stack them with regular stock — they go straight to the inspection bench so Marla's team can log wear and missing cables. Usually two or three totes per run, nothing heavy. The courier hand-over for these follows a fixed line, noted below.

dispatch memo: the sorius tamius courier leaves the praeth ledger at gate 4873 under passcode 928014

Notes — Monolith decomposition, user module (Project Sillage)

Reviewed the plan to extract the user module from the Herongate monolith into a standalone service. Agreed sequencing: schema isolation first, then a read-only shadow service, then cutover behind a feature flag. Release manager should hold the v4.2 train until the shadow-read parity report clears 99.9%. Rollback path documented in the Sillage runbook. Cutover decisions and final go/no-go rest with the engineer named below.

approver of fajof-bagep = Rusox Istiel Quenmir

**Ticket PLX-4412: Autocomplete index rebuild takes 40+ minutes**

Steps to reproduce: install the Fernwick Suggest plugin, seed 200k terms via the bulk endpoint, then call `/index/rebuild`. Observe rebuild durations exceeding 40 minutes; expected under five. Profiling suggests per-term locking. To reproduce against our sandbox, authenticate your rebuild request with the bearer token below.

session JWT of fajof-bahop = eyJhbGciOiJIUzI1NiIsInR5cCI6IkpXVCJ9.eyJzdWIiOiIqgHoPSIn0.DAyxzh8y

### Step 6 — Relevance tuning notes (Lanternfind deploy)

Quick heads-up for the security pass: the relevance tuner pulls its boost weights from the Corvid notes service at boot, so the tuning notes themselves never live on disk — nice for audit scope. The tuner caches weights for an hour and falls back to defaults if the fetch fails, which is safe but makes search feel flat. The fetch is authenticated, naturally, and that's the only secret this component holds. Drop this line into the deploy host's env file:

secret setting of yagep-bahif: LEDGER_TOKEN8=7eb0ad88